> > > The idea is to remove "PaymentTermLineDelay" (which lets the user choose 
> > > between netdays and end of the month). And replace it with three fields: 
> > > "months", "days" and "day". Note that months is not the same as 30 days
> > > as with months with more or less than exactly 30 days, the due date is
> > > different, and that is important in Spain. For the "day" it will be
> > > possible to set "31" as a replacement for "end of the month".

> The idea is to be close to the API of dateutil [1]
> 
> [1]
> http://labix.org/python-dateutil#head-ba5ffd4df8111d1b83fc194b97ebecf837add454

I see. But APIs are for programmers, interfaces for users. 

"months", "days" and "day" for me is just a little bit confusing in this
short notation.

"day 31" as a replacement for "end of the month" will be a rather hidden
feature. I think the average user will search this option under month.
